Ruby Group are recruiting for a permanent opportunity suitable for an experienced Audit Manager from a practice background based in Croydon. 
 
The firm has a rich history and is well established with a practical, business partnering, person-centred approach. You will be taking responsibility of a sizable client portfolio, maintaining client relations, preparing statutory accounts and corporation tax computations and performing an audit thereon.

You responsibilities will include:
 
•Preparing an overall annual plan for client work and regularly monitoring and update.
•Ensure that the partner where appropriate is kept fully briefed on developments on the job, e.g. changes in the business or client personnel which are necessary for them to know to appreciate the client’s circumstances.
•Maintain good working relationships with the client, including deputising for the partner as may be necessary.
•Inform the partner when appropriate of technical, administrative or personnel problems, present or foreseen, which in the senior’s judgement needs action by a partner.
•Deal timeously with all post (tax or general) relation to the client work.
•Notify the client of corporation tax liabilities due two month before the due date.
•Carry out the work in accordance with the firm’s basics program
•Pre-assignment planning
•The execution of the assignment according to plan
•Supervision and training of junior staff
•Control of assignment costs against the budget
•WIP and billing control
•Production of a completed job for a partner review
•Contributing to the development of the practice in accordance with an agreed marketing plan. (I.e. cross selling of other services such as payroll, financial services, tax planning, coaching)
•Reporting on Performance and Training needs of Junior Staff
 
The ideal Audit Manager will possess the following attributes/skills:
 
  • A full accountancy qualification
  • Experience managing a portfolio of over £300,000
  • Exposure to P11D review
  • The ability to manage staff
